I decided to teach from "30 Days To Taming Your Tongue" written by Deborah Smith Pegues on my Facebook page in the "Women of Prosperity page, because we as women has a tendency to be real rude and reckless with our mouths by the words that flows out of it. Some women feel they have a right to talk to ANYONE any kind of way because they feel that they can or they have a right. If some of the women say they are Christians and live godly lifestyles then there is NEVER an excuse in why they are not seasoned right with their words. It doesn't matter if you are a mother, a grandmother, a guardian, a boss or anyone in an authorative figure. Your character and your integrity should matter. You should NEVER justify wrong behavior. Scripture tells us in Ephesians 4:29 "let no corrupt communication proceed out of YOUR mouth, and Matthew 12:34 out of the abundance of the heart the mouth speaks. So for the next 30 days I pray that you are blessed, your are encouraged, and you receive change of how you speak or respond with peaceful words and not chaotic speech. Proverbs 18:21 death and life are in the power of the tongue and they that love it shall it the fruit thereof, and Proverbs 15:1 a soft answer turns away wrath but grievous words stirs up anger.
